Understanding Instructional Design Models
What Are Instructional Design Models?
Instructional design models are systematic approaches to designing and delivering educational experiences. They provide a structured framework that guides educators in planning, developing, implementing, and evaluating instructional materials and activities. These models help ensure that learning objectives are met and that students engage with the content effectively.

Popular Instructional Design Models
1. ADDIE Model
The ADDIE model is one of the most widely recognized instructional design frameworks. It consists of five phases: Analysis, Design, Development, Implementation, and Evaluation.
- Analysis: Identify the learning needs and objectives.
- Design: Outline the instructional strategy and assessment methods.
- Development: Create the instructional materials.
- Implementation: Deliver the instruction to learners.
- Evaluation: Assess the effectiveness of the instruction and make necessary adjustments.
Example of ADDIE in Action
Imagine a high school teacher developing a new curriculum for a science class. Using the ADDIE model, the teacher would first analyze the students’ current knowledge and skills. Next, they would design engaging lessons that incorporate hands-on experiments. After developing the materials, the teacher would implement the curriculum and evaluate its success through student assessments.
2. SAM Model
The Successive Approximation Model (SAM) is an agile approach that emphasizes iterative design and development. Unlike ADDIE, which is linear, SAM allows for continuous feedback and revisions throughout the process.
- Preparation: Define the project and gather initial requirements.
- Iterative Design: Create prototypes and gather feedback.
- Iterative Development: Develop the final product based on feedback.
Benefits of SAM
The SAM model is particularly beneficial in fast-paced environments where changes are frequent. It allows educators to adapt quickly to new information or student needs, ensuring that the instruction remains relevant and effective.
3. Dick and Carey Model
The Dick and Carey model is a systematic approach that focuses on the interrelationship between context, content, and learners. It consists of nine steps:
- Identify instructional goals.
- Conduct instructional analysis.
- Analyze learners and contexts.
- Write performance objectives.
- Develop assessment instruments.
- Develop instructional strategy.
- Develop and select instructional materials.
- Design and conduct formative evaluation.
- Design and conduct summative evaluation.
Application of the Dick and Carey Model
A university professor designing an online course might use the Dick and Carey model to ensure that all aspects of the course align with the learning objectives. By analyzing the learners and their contexts, the professor can tailor the course content to meet the specific needs of the students.
The Process of Implementing Instructional Design Models
Step 1: Identify Learning Objectives
Before diving into any instructional design model, it is crucial to identify clear and measurable learning objectives. These objectives serve as the foundation for all subsequent steps in the design process.
Step 2: Choose an Appropriate Model
Selecting the right instructional design model depends on various factors, including the learning environment, the complexity of the content, and the needs of the learners. For instance, the ADDIE model might be suitable for a comprehensive course, while SAM may be more appropriate for a quick training session.
Step 3: Develop Instructional Materials
Once the model is chosen, the next step is to develop instructional materials. This may include creating lesson plans, multimedia presentations, assessments, and other resources that align with the learning objectives.
Step 4: Implement the Instruction
With the materials ready, it’s time to implement the instruction. This phase involves delivering the content to learners, whether in a traditional classroom, online, or through blended learning environments.
Step 5: Evaluate and Revise
The final step is to evaluate the effectiveness of the instruction. This can be done through formative assessments during the course and summative evaluations at the end. Based on the feedback received, revisions can be made to improve future iterations of the course.

Active Learning Strategies
Incorporating active learning strategies into instructional design can significantly enhance student engagement. Techniques such as group discussions, problem-solving activities, and hands-on projects encourage students to take an active role in their learning.
Visual Aids and Infographics
Using visual aids, such as infographics and charts, can help simplify complex information and make it more accessible to learners. Visuals can enhance understanding and retention, making them a valuable addition to instructional materials.
